Transaction 89b77632fcdbfccd41b515a3d84a3f8659db6c66d3b0deedaffa8824221bcea0
1 Input
1 Output
-
89b77632fcdbfccd41b515a3d84a3f8659db6c66d3b0deedaffa8824221bcea0:0
- value
- 796384
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9a65956f4612fe09c9e6d581754c45b7879bed82 OP_EQUAL
- address
- 3FmPgFGkUuiJXmT2Pi7TF5KBMJshtQoYuJ